Dump Truck Term
Broker of construction trucking services
Definition
A middleman who arranges hauling by independent carriers and owes them the freight charges.
Why It Matters
Where most revenue arrives through brokers, the payment terms are set by statute and not by the invoice: California requires payment by the twenty-fifth day of the month following the haul, with a penalty on anything improperly withheld. That is a working-capital fact, not a legal footnote, and a model built on thirty-day terms will be wrong by weeks. It also means the customer relationship belongs to the broker and not to the operator.
